Transaction 86342a5bb81730bb5925376cb6ea65c977e80ec146a8473296fc9a2bf98499bc
1 Input
1 Output
-
86342a5bb81730bb5925376cb6ea65c977e80ec146a8473296fc9a2bf98499bc:0
- value
- 334503
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 63b42298d6f1ab18c4795e6bca4825c828ed0d09 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1A6Bh12d41qyqVauKpKevBgXTvHbV7LmT7